Ulriken Opp 2026 takes place on Saturday, May 30, and is a hill climb race that goes from the lower station to the upper station on Ulriken, the highest of the 7 mountains surrounding Bergen. The course has an elevation difference of about 405 meters from the starting area at 200 meters above sea level to the summit at 605 meters above sea level, and the distance is measured at approximately 1730 meters for the TRIM and MOSJON classes, while the COMPETITION CLASS has a distance of 3.6 km. The course offers varied terrain, from gravel to steep stairs, and provides a spectacular view of Bergen and the North Sea.

Highlights

  • Ulriken Opp consists of 3 different trails; “Grieg Oppstemten Uphill”, “Drevelin Montana Classic”, and Cani Cross (handler with dog).
  • The start is from Montana (the gravel track) and the finish is at the top of Ulriken at 605 meters above sea level.
  • There are recorded course records for both men and women in the competitive class.
